Description

A polyphonic synthesizer with a clear interface and powerful modulation system. Includes filters, step sequencer, and various effects.

Helm is a free, cross-platform, polyphonic synthesizer plugin created by Tytel. It's designed for both beginners and experienced sound designers, offering a clear and intuitive interface alongside powerful sound shaping capabilities.

Main Features:

  • Versatile Oscillators: Features dual oscillators with waveform shaping, sync, and cross-modulation.
  • Sub Oscillator: Includes a dedicated sub oscillator for added low-end punch.
  • Comprehensive Modulation: Offers a wide range of modulation options, including LFOs, envelopes, and a step sequencer.
  • Intuitive Interface: Designed for ease of use, with clear visual feedback and logical control layout.
  • Cross-Platform Compatibility: Available for Windows, macOS, and Linux.
  • Free and Open Source: Helm is completely free to use and distribute, with its source code available on GitHub.
  • Visual Feedback: Real-time visual representation of waveforms and modulation signals.
  • Effects Section: Built-in effects including reverb, delay, distortion, and more.
  • Step Sequencer: A versatile step sequencer for creating rhythmic and evolving sounds.

Technical Specifications:

  • Plugin Format: VST, AU, LV2
  • Platform Support: Windows (32/64 bit), macOS (Universal Binary), Linux (32/64 bit)
  • Polyphony: Up to 32 voices
  • Oscillators: 2 main oscillators + 1 sub oscillator
  • LFOs: 2 LFOs with various waveforms and tempo sync
  • Envelopes: 2 ADSR envelopes
  • Effects: Reverb, Delay, Formant Filter, Distortion, Stutter
  • Step Sequencer: 32 steps, tempo-synced

Use Cases:

Helm is suitable for a wide range of musical genres and sound design applications, including:

  • Electronic Music Production: Creating leads, basses, pads, and other synth sounds for genres like EDM, techno, house, and more.
  • Sound Design: Designing unique sound effects for games, film, and other media.
  • Experimental Music: Exploring unconventional sounds and textures through its flexible modulation and effects.
  • Learning Synthesis: Its intuitive interface makes it an excellent tool for learning the fundamentals of subtractive synthesis.
  • Live Performance: Using the step sequencer and modulation options for real-time sound manipulation.
